2014-02-20 108 views
0

這是來自settings.py。我可以上傳文件,瀏覽文件名。無法使用django-filebrowser下載文件

# Main Media Settings 
MEDIA_ROOT = getattr(settings, "FILEBROWSER_MEDIA_ROOT", 'media') 
MEDIA_URL = getattr(settings, "FILEBROWSER_MEDIA_URL", settings.MEDIA_URL) 

# Main FileBrowser Directory. This has to be a directory within MEDIA_ROOT. 
# Leave empty in order to browse all files under MEDIA_ROOT. 
# DO NOT USE A SLASH AT THE BEGINNING, DO NOT FORGET THE TRAILING SLASH AT THE END. 
DIRECTORY = getattr(settings, "FILEBROWSER_DIRECTORY", 'uploads/') 

在瀏覽網頁,我看到這些文件都是這種格式:

網址上傳/ example.xlsx

作品尺寸39.3 KB

但是當我點擊URL鏈接,我被引導到

8000/admin/filebrowser/detail/uploads/example.xlsx

這樣的抱怨:

使用在MIO_Risk.urls定義,Django的嘗試這些URL模式的URL配置,順序如下:

^__debug__/ 
^admin/filebrowser/ ^browse/$ [name='fb_browse'] 
^admin/filebrowser/ ^createdir/ [name='fb_createdir'] 
^admin/filebrowser/ ^upload/ [name='fb_upload'] 
^admin/filebrowser/ ^delete_confirm/$ [name='fb_delete_confirm'] 
^admin/filebrowser/ ^delete/$ [name='fb_delete'] 
^admin/filebrowser/ ^detail/$ [name='fb_detail'] 
^admin/filebrowser/ ^version/$ [name='fb_version'] 
^admin/filebrowser/ ^upload_file/$ [name='fb_do_upload'] 

任何想法,這應該是如何工作的?還是應該工作呢?由於

回答